Just installed and “test-drove” the Image Rotator plugin. It seems clean and stable, but at least two settings cannot be changed. “Transition Effects” always reverts to “Random,” and “Navigation Type” always reverts to “Vertical.” I have been unable to change either of these. Also, the rotator crops my image width even though “ImageRotator Size” is set to the same dimensions as the images. I like it all-right, but I think I’ll keep looking for a rotator. WordPress version: 4.3 (“Multisite”) Theme: Responsive Plugin File: appten-image-rotator.zip (v1.0) https://wordpress.org/plugins/appten-image-rotator/
